Malta, Greece and Estonia may offer a glimpse of what the future could look like when governments trade access to their data for privileged access to artificial intelligence.
All three are EU members and subject to the bloc’s privacy rules under the AI Act. Yet all three have reached agreements with Sam Altman’s OpenAI. Malta’s deal, announced quietly in May, gives citizens free access to ChatGPT Plus for a year, along with training on how to use AI more effectively.
In return, the Maltese government makes institutional data — as well as citizens’ data unless they explicitly opt out — available to OpenAI. Agreements with Greece and Estonia are somewhat more limited, but follow a similar model. Governments provide anonymised data about public services and citizens in exchange for preferential access to AI tools, including for education.
The United Arab Emirates is pursuing a similar approach through its Stargate project.
The underlying bargain is striking: sovereign governments are giving a technology company access to information they would never normally share with another state, in exchange for subsidised or free AI services. It is a powerful example of how influence may be exercised in the 21st century.
The hunger for data
The reason for the exchange is straightforward. The biggest AI companies have already trained their models on much of the publicly available information on the internet. Their next challenge is finding new data to make their systems more capable.
Every time someone uploads a medical report to Gemini to understand it, Google potentially gains useful information. Every time a user asks Claude about symptoms or seeks an analysis of a stock, Anthropic gains another piece of data.
Behind these systems is also a growing army of human workers who review and label material before it is used to train AI models. Companies such as Sama, Alignerr, Outlier AI and OpenTrain AI employ workers to identify offensive, violent, explicit and otherwise controversial content.
Much of this work is outsourced to lower-cost countries with large English-speaking populations, including parts of East Africa, India and the Philippines, and even refugee communities in Lebanon. Similar workers also operate largely out of sight in Italy.

When AI becomes personal
AI is increasingly moving beyond work and productivity into people’s emotional lives.
Research suggests that a significant number of young Americans are already using AI for companionship. Some teenagers have developed romantic relationships with chatbots, while some people who have real-life partners also maintain secret relationships with AI systems.
The phenomenon has created a new market for applications that offer the appearance of friendship, therapy, grief support, romance or sexual companionship.
Replika, for example, can create a digital personality based on a user’s messages and other material. Its business model shows how emotional dependence can also become a subscription service: users may begin by interacting with an AI as a friend, but more intimate features can require a paid upgrade.
When Replika temporarily restricted its romantic functions in 2023, some users described the experience as a form of grief or the sudden end of a relationship.

Why Acemoglu matters
This is where economist Daron Acemoglu enters the picture.
The Nobel Prize-winning MIT professor, one of the world’s most prominent economists studying the relationship between technology and society, has become an outspoken critic of the way AI is being governed — or, in his view, barely governed — in the United States.
Acemoglu argues that leaving the development of AI largely in the hands of a small group of powerful technology executives could have serious consequences for employment and society.
His criticism is particularly significant because he is hardly an outsider to the capitalist system he is questioning. He is a highly respected economist with a strong quantitative background and a position at one of America’s leading universities.
Some observers have interpreted recent criticism of Acemoglu as part of a wider backlash against his position on AI. The argument is that the debate is not simply between people who support technological progress and those who oppose it, but between different visions of what technological progress should look like.
That makes the question of who controls AI increasingly difficult to ignore.
A $23 trillion bet
The scale of the financial stakes is enormous.
Anthropic is reportedly heading towards a valuation of around $2 trillion, while OpenAI could soon follow with a valuation of at least $1 trillion. The seven major Wall Street companies most heavily exposed to AI are spending hundreds of billions of dollars each year on the technology, increasingly using debt to finance those investments.
Together, those companies are worth around $23 trillion on the stock market — a valuation that already reflects enormous expectations about the future of AI.
Companies linked to the AI ecosystem, from chipmakers to businesses building products around AI models, account for roughly 45 per cent of the $69 trillion value of America’s main stock-market index.
That leaves the world facing a paradox.
AI may become one of the most transformative technologies in modern history, but its development is increasingly controlled by a small number of extraordinarily powerful individuals and companies.
If even part of the promises surrounding the AI revolution fail to materialise, the financial consequences could be enormous — potentially far greater than the collapse of Lehman Brothers in 2008.
For now, many investors and governments appear willing to accept the concentration of power in Silicon Valley as the price of technological progress.
The real question is whether the world should.
